Description
Crispy and flavorful Air Fryer Mustard Roast Potatoes, perfect as a side dish for any meal.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1.5 lb baby gold potatoes, cut in half
- 1 tbsp wholegrain mustard
- 1/4 cup olive oil
- 1–2 cloves of garlic, crushed
- Salt & pepper to taste
- Fresh parsley, chopped (optional for garnish)
Instructions
- Preheat your air fryer to 400 degrees F.
- Mix together the wholegrain mustard, olive oil, crushed garlic, salt, and pepper in a small bowl.
- Toss the halved baby potatoes in the mustard mixture until they are evenly coated.
- Place the potatoes in the air fryer basket in a single layer and cook for 10 minutes.
- Shake the basket to ensure even cooking, then continue to air fry for an additional 10 to 15 minutes.
- Season with additional salt as desired and garnish with freshly chopped parsley before serving.
Notes
For extra flavor, consider adding a dash of cayenne pepper or smoked paprika to the mustard mixture. Letting the potatoes marinate for about 30 minutes can enhance their taste.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
- Category: Side Dish
- Method: Air Frying
- Cuisine: American
